Join us for the Texas South Central Ecclesiastical Jurisdiction 2026 Women’s Convention as we come together under the theme:

“Answering the Call — Yes Lord Is Our Response to the Call”
Luke 14:23 & Acts 16:9

📅 August 26–28, 2026
🕢 7:30 PM Nightly
📍 The Island of Hope Church of God in Christ
1505 Gregg Street, Houston, Texas 77020

Come expecting powerful worship, encouragement, fellowship, and a move of God. We would love for you, your family, and your church family to join us!

To our Texas South Central Jurisdiction Family,

Our hearts are overflowing with gratitude as we reflect on an incredible and Spirit-filled 63rd Holy Convocation. We give God all the glory for every worship experience, every word preached, every life impacted, and every soul strengthened.

Thank you to every pastor, elder, missionary, minister, department leader, volunteer, musician, choir member, worker, and attendee who prayed, served, sacrificed, and supported this Holy Convocation. Your faithfulness, excellence, and love made this gathering a tremendous success.

We are especially grateful for your continued prayers, encouragement, and unwavering support of the vision God has entrusted to our Jurisdiction. Together, we are accomplishing great things for the Kingdom.

May the Lord richly bless each of you, your families, and your ministries. Let us carry the fire, unity, and momentum of this Convocation into the days ahead as we continue advancing the work of the Lord.

With sincere love and appreciation,

Bishop Prince E. W. Bryant, Sr.
Prelate, Texas South Central Jurisdiction

First Lady Yolanda Bryant
